Facts and Events
Name Lt. George Brownell
Gender Male
Birth[1][3] 19 Jan 1685 Little Compton, Newport, Rhode Island, United States
Marriage 6 Jul 1706 Little Compton, Newport, Rhode Island, United Statesto Mary Thurston
Marriage 18 Apr 1745 Little Compton, Newport, Rhode Island, United Statesto Comfort Dennis
Will[1] 10 Sep 1756
Death[1] 22 Sep 1756 Westport, Bristol, Massachusetts, United Statesae 72
Probate[1] 5 Oct 1756 will proved

Will of George Brownell

"To son Giles 21 pounds and 12 shillings lawful money, also my silver sword.
To son George the sum of 9 pounds and 3 shillings.
To son Thomas the sum of 8 pounds in lawful money.
To son Paul certain real estate also nine pounds.
To son Stephen the sum of thirty pounds lawful money.
To daughter Phebe Tabor the sum of 30 pounds.
To daughter Mary Wood the sum of nineteen pounds and twelve shillings.
To daughter Mary Brownell which I had by my second wife the sum of 200 Spanish dollars.
To wife Comfort Brownell my Rome mare, bridle and saddle, my red chest, the improvement of my great room and great chamber and bedroom below, etc.
To five sons all my wearing apparel.
To son Jonathan the rest and residue of my estate both real and personal. I also give him my clock..."S1

George Brownell and second wife Comfort Taylor "lived on what was later the Barker Peckham place at the four corners near Westport Harbour landing."
